How long does it take to finish a degree?

Most of our undergraduate programs are available as Honours or General degrees. A student taking a full course load will normally complete an Honours degree in four academic years (eight academic semesters). A student taking a full course load will normally complete a General degree in three academic years (six academic semesters). The length of co-op programs can vary but, as a guide, most students complete a co-op program degree in 4-5 years.
